如何在不使用文本框的情况下在gtk小部件中显示文本?

时间:2012-02-02 14:19:42

标签: c gtk

这是我目前的申请

http://imgur.com/JhNMv

从输出中可以看出,我正在使用pdcurses。为了实现GPU 0和GPU 1行,我使用mvwprintw,它允许我指定一个变量并添加+1,以便它在下一行打印。

可悲的是,在GTK中,我所拥有的只是GTKtextview和GTKtreeview。这不是我需要的。我需要以相同的方式打印gtk_label_set_text但不会覆盖该行,并在下一个打印

1 个答案:

答案 0 :(得分:0)

如果我理解你在问什么,你想要一个包含多行文本的GtkLabel - 你可以通过将标签设置为带有换行符的字符串来实现。如果要在现有标签上附加一行,请首先使用gtk_label_get_text()抓取现有文本,复制它并附加换行符和下一行。